我使用python 2.7并希望通过表单打印我在服务器上收到的字段的值。
我为字段André
输入name
。
name = request.form['stripeBillingName']
如何以可读编码打印变量name
的值?
我想打印André
而不是Andr\xe9
答案 0 :(得分:3)
在源标题中,您可以声明
#!/usr/bin/env python
# -*- coding: utf-8 -*-
....
之后你可以使用utf-8,它可以提供你想要的格式
name = request.form['stripeBillingName']
nameDec = name.decode('utf8')
print nameDec
您也可以根据需要对其进行编码:
nameEnc = nameDec.encode('cp1250')
答案 1 :(得分:0)
使用.decode(“utf8”)
Ex:“someUnicodeString”.decode(“utf8”)